During the years after his invention, many companies found a way to improve … culligan water ratingWebAnswer (1 of 2): George Smith of New Haven, Connecticut claimed to be the first to invent the modern style lollipop in 1908. He used the idea of putting candy on a stick to make it easier to eat, and initially, lollipops were a soft, rather than hard, candy.
